Hi, since last time I was here I have finished lvling and been playing in the weekend with the build. Right now still on the acro tree setup and have some questions. Could someone help me?

1- Accuracy, how important is to cap that? Im sitting at 90% chance to hit in MH chat sheet, is that ok?
2- Infusion buff X 5 stages SA - I have enough attack speed to use the tap strategy for the SA, and been doing that to clear. For bosses I saw ur recommendations to use the full stages SA, but that dont proc the infusion from ICS, should i refresh that in boss fights, or just keep firing as soon i get 5 stages
3- Dying Sun X Extra arrow quiver - I got and extra arrow quiver, should keep using dying sun or replace it, with what ?
4 - Im using withering step on left click, but this causes to sometimes my flamedash beeing disable (or not comming out of CD), there is anyway to prevent that ??


1. It is important, 90% is on the low side, recommended is to have atleast 95%
2. You need infusion proc, but i noticed that you didnt quality your infusion support, that greatly reduces channeling time needed to proc infusion - this should fix you problem
3. Personally im not playing with dying sun, but i think dying sun is ok for clear, you can replace it with Cinderswallow Urn for more dps
4. Both are movement skills so using one will put other one on cd. You can link flame dash with second wind that grants more charges to skill - this way you will have atleast one charge with flamedash. Just be sure to not link that second wind with withering step, else it will proc multiple withering steps that can screw your flame dash agian

UkoCyanide a écrit :
I am having a great time at mapping and general clearing with this build, but with endgame invitations and endgame bosses, I always die like 2-3times at least.
I re-read the guide and some useful replies again and find that I might need to make my transition to iron reflex and armor stacking with Molten Shield for a better endgame experience.
Few questions :
1.How much better is the iron reflex version compares to the acrobatics version? And is it necessary for endgame progression?
2.How much does it cost to make the transition? (like how different the gears will be)
3.I saw lots of people using the ultra endgame Transcendence node from Militant Faith. I never used this node, but from the description, it mainly focuses on mitigating elemental damage but isn't physical damage is the biggest threat? Am I missing something? or the physical to elemental from gears(helmet and chest) is enough to cover the damage?
4.In the original post, both Molten Shield and Immortal Call are mentioned, aren't they share CD and thus contradict each other? I know I shouldn't use Molten Shield with the acrobatic version, should I drop Immortal Call when I make the transition to the Iron Reflex version?
5.I am having 100% less DPS than your POB, but I followed the gearing section and am having alright gears what did I do wrong? And where should I improve first?

With those new mechanics and ascendancy, currency generating is not really the problem, but not being able to do all content is quite a bummer, where should I improve to get a better experience?

https://pastebin.com/7b8EeE2w Here is my POB some help would be much appreciated.

1. Much better. All you lose is 40% chance to dodge attack. We do blind on hit (~50% chance to evade), so only significant Evasion Rating increment can make a difference. Therefore, converting EV into armor is the best way to take advantage of it for our build. On the up side, you'll get 10k Molten Shell bubble which is essentially your extra 10k raw life with a cooldown. Pair it with Inc Duration and Second wind to be able to use it more often.

2. You'll need Determination for armor. So the cost of transition if you want to keep both Deter and Malevolence is an Aul amulet (and a Watcher Eye jewel later on). Otherwise, you can transition sooner if you are fine with not having Malev until later.

3. The phys damage reduction from 5 endurance charges, gears (phys taken as elements and extra raw PDR) and flasks (30% phys as cold) should be enough to mitigate the phys damage. Also remember we have buffed Fortify as well. And there's a Darkscorn option if you are OK with lower DPS.

4. They are used in different stages of the build but not together. When transitioning to armor stacking + MS, it's highly recommended to remove CDWT + Immortal Call.
